Does Redskins' Defeat Mean a Bush Victory?
By Scott Hogenson
CNS Executive Editor
October 31, 2000

(CNSNews.com) - Those who believe that professional sports trends can
predict election outcomes have made their prediction: The next president of
the United States will be Texas Governor George W. Bush, according to
one tried-and-true sports indicator.

A statistic researched by ABC's Monday Night Football staff showed that
the fate of the Washington Redskins in their final home game before a
presidential election mirrors the fate of the incumbent party in the White
House and has a perfect 15-0 record in predicting the next president.
